Very adaptable, endlessly flowering from May to September on tall slender stalks with unusual burgundy flowers that open up the stem. The foliage provides added interest as its scrunched silvery foliage rosettes to surround the flowers. Attractive to butterflies and is good as a cut flower. Prefers sun or part shade in moist, well-drained soil in the border or in a pot. Height 60cm (24”). Spread 50cm (20”). Fully hardy perennial.
